Bed rail bumpers are soft, padded barriers that sit along the edge of a mattress to create a physical wall between your sleeper and the floor. Unlike rigid metal rails that can cause bruising or pose entrapment risks, modern foam bumpers tuck under a fitted sheet, stay put with non-slip bases, and offer a gentle cushion that even restless sleepers can roll against safely. They work equally well for toddlers transitioning out of cribs, active kids who toss and turn, and seniors who need a soft reminder of where the mattress edge is.

Buying Guide: How to Choose the Best Bed Rail Bumper for Fall Prevention?

Choosing the right bed rail bumper comes down to five decisions: who is sleeping, what kind of bed they sleep on, how restless they are, where they sleep, and how much safety documentation you want. This buying guide walks through each factor so you can match a product to your specific situation instead of guessing based on star ratings alone.

Bed Rail Types: Foam Bumpers vs Mesh Rails vs Metal-Frame Rails

Foam bumpers like the ten products reviewed above slide under a fitted sheet and create a soft, padded barrier at the mattress edge. They are the safest option for toddlers and young kids because there are no gaps for limbs to get trapped in, no hard surfaces to bruise against, and no metal parts to scratch. The trade-off is height: most foam bumpers top out around 5 inches, which works for small children but not for very active older kids.

Mesh rails use a fabric mesh stretched over a metal or plastic frame. They are taller than foam bumpers (typically 15 to 20 inches) and allow visibility through the mesh, which some parents prefer. The trade-off is the gap between the rail and the mattress, which is the entrapment risk that forum parents consistently flag as their top concern.

Metal-frame rails are the rigid traditional option, often used for adults and elderly users who need a grab bar for support getting in and out of bed. They are durable but pose the highest entrapment and bruising risk. The Skil-Care pads reviewed above exist specifically to soften metal-frame rails for safer use.

Key Safety Certifications to Look For

Three certifications matter most for bed rail bumpers. CertiPUR-US certifies that the foam is free from harmful flame retardants (PBDEs, TDCPP, TCEP), heavy metals (mercury, lead), formaldehyde, and phthalates. Every product in our top 10 carries this certification or an equivalent.

OEKO-TEX STANDARD 100 certifies that the cover fabric has been tested for harmful substances. This matters because a child’s face is pressed against the fabric for hours each night. The Sleepah, Shinnwa, Peekabi, and Little Sleepy Head all carry OEKO-TEX certification on their covers.

ASTM F2085 is the federal consumer safety standard for toddler bed rails, referenced in CPSC regulation 16 CFR 1224. The Sleepah is the only foam bumper in our top 10 that explicitly posts compliance with this standard, which is the same one applied to traditional bed rails.

Height, Length, and Mattress Compatibility

Foam bumper heights range from 4.5 inches (Little Sleepy Head) to 7.9 inches (Wonder Space). For toddlers under 3 years old, 4.5 to 5.5 inches is usually enough. For active preschoolers and older kids, look for 5.5 inches or taller.

Length matters more than most parents realize. A 52-inch bumper on a 75-inch twin mattress leaves 23 inches uncovered, which is fine if the uncovered area is against a wall. If both sides of the bed are open, consider a longer bumper (60 inches or more) or buy a 2-pack.

Mattress thickness affects performance. Most foam bumpers work on mattresses between 6 and 14 inches thick. If your mattress is unusually thick (like a pillow-top queen), check that the bumper’s height still rises above the mattress surface after installation.

Material, Care, and Travel Considerations

Cover material affects both comfort and cleanability. Polyester covers (most common) are durable and machine washable. Rayon-blend covers (Sleepah) are softer against skin but require gentler washing. Vinyl covers (Skil-Care) are wipe-clean only and ideal for medical settings.

For travel, look for bumpers that ship compressed (BANBALOO, Ceekliybear), are explicitly marketed for travel (BANBALOO, Little Sleepy Head), or have detachable strap systems (Peekabi). Foam bumpers that arrive flat are harder to pack efficiently.

Senior and Elderly Fall Prevention vs Toddler Use

The biggest content gap we found in competitor research was senior-specific guidance, so here is the direct answer. For elderly users, a foam bumper under the sheet is usually not the right solution because seniors need a rail they can grip for support getting in and out of bed.

The right approach for elderly fall prevention is a sturdy bed rail (either a floor-supported model or one that anchors to the bed frame) wrapped with padding like the Skil-Care pads reviewed above. The padding reduces bruising risk, prevents limbs from slipping through gaps, and makes the rail safer to grip. Floor-supported rails with feet on the floor provide the most stability for users who pull hard on the rail when standing up.

For seniors with mobility limitations who do not need a grab bar, foam bumpers can work as a gentle reminder of the mattress edge. In that case, look for taller bumpers (6 inches or more) and pair them with a low bed frame to minimize fall distance.

FAQs

What are bed rails to prevent falling out of bed?

Bed rails are physical barriers installed along the edge of a mattress to prevent a sleeper from rolling off the bed during the night. Foam bed rail bumpers are a softer alternative that tuck under a fitted sheet and create a padded wall 4 to 8 inches tall, while traditional metal and mesh rails are taller and often used for elderly users who need a grab bar.

Are bed rail bumpers safe?

Foam bed rail bumpers are generally safer than traditional metal or mesh rails for toddlers because they eliminate the entrapment gaps that pose the biggest suffocation and injury risk. Look for CertiPUR-US certified foam, OEKO-TEX certified covers, and ASTM F2085 compliance. Avoid using any bed rail on top bunks or loft beds, where the fall height is too great for a soft bumper to prevent injury.

What is the rail to stop elderly falling out of bed?

For elderly users, the most effective fall prevention rail is a floor-supported bed rail with feet that rest on the floor, paired with foam padding like the Skil-Care Half-Size Bed Rail Pads to soften the metal bars. Floor-supported rails handle the weight of an adult pulling on them for support, and the padding reduces bruising and entrapment risk. Avoid foam-only bumpers for elderly users who need a grab bar.

What height should a toddler bed rail be?

For toddlers transitioning from a crib, a foam bed rail bumper between 4.5 and 5.5 inches tall is usually sufficient. For active preschoolers aged 3 to 5 who roll more aggressively, look for a bumper 5.5 inches or taller. The bumper should rise at least 3 inches above the top of the mattress to be effective at stopping a rolling child.

How to prevent gaps between mattress and bed rail?

To prevent dangerous gaps between the mattress and a bed rail, use a foam bumper that slides under the fitted sheet rather than a mesh rail that attaches to the bed frame. Foam bumpers create a continuous barrier with no gap. If you use a mesh or metal rail, push it firmly against the mattress side, fill any gap with a rolled towel or foam noodle, and check weekly that the rail has not shifted away from the mattress.
